Child and adult Board members came together for their 8th meeting in Brussels from 15-17 March 2026. Children had discussions with MEPs, and the Board brainstormed for the next Work Plan.

In March 2026, the EU adopted it's first Strategy on Intergenerational Fairness. It aims to ensure that the choices we make today improve the opportunities of tomorrow, and that benefits and responsibilities are shared fairly by everyone.

The Rise and Reflect Co-Inquiry Group is a new advisory and support body to the EU Children’s Participation Platform made up of young Platform alumni aged 18-21.

A group of children from SOS Villages d’Enfants French 'citizenship workshop' travelled to Iași, Romania, for an Erasmus+ exchange. It became a powerful example of how children can actively shape their own learning and develop their voices as European citizens.
